Is ceramic or ionic better for fine hair?
Type of Hair Dryer Basically, ionic heat technology uses negative ions to break down water molecules to dry wet hair quickly. The problem with using an ionic dryer on fine hair is that it can quickly over-dry it. This can result in hair looking limp or cause damage. This is where ceramic hair dryers come in.

What is the difference between Parlux 3800 and 385 hair dryer?
The new K-LAMINATION motor, also made in Italy, ensures that the hair dryer will serve you for at least 2200 hours. The Parlux 3800 is just slightly less powerful than the 385. It has an airflow capacity of 75 cubic metres per hour which is still impressive.
What is the difference between the Parlux 3200 compact and 3200 ceramic?
Identical to the standard 3200 Compact but with a stylish finish. The Parlux 3200 Compact Ceramic Ionic has all the great features of the standard 3200 Compact, but also includes ceramic and ionic technology for smoother, shinier hair.
